Executive summary

  • Q3 and nine-month FY25 results were impacted by lagged agrochemical demand, high raw material costs, project commissioning delays, and oversupply from China, leading to margin contraction.

  • Q3 FY25 total income was ₹1,924 crore, down 5% YoY and 6% QoQ; 9M FY25 total income reached ₹6,163 crore, up 10% YoY.

  • Q3 FY25 consolidated net profit was ₹98 crore, down 51% YoY; 9M FY25 PAT was ₹495 crore, down 11% YoY.

  • Management remains confident in recovery and sustained growth from Q4 onwards, supported by new product introductions and capacity expansions.

  • Board approved unaudited results for Q3 and 9M FY25; limited review reports confirmed no material misstatements.

Financial highlights

  • Q3 FY25 consolidated revenue was ₹1,924 crore, down 5% YoY and 6% QoQ; 9M FY25 revenue grew 10% YoY to ₹6,163 crore.

  • Q3 FY25 EBITDA was ₹190 crore, down 40% YoY; 9M FY25 EBITDA at ₹836 crore, down 5% YoY.

  • Q3 FY25 PAT was ₹98 crore; 9M FY25 PAT was ₹495 crore.

  • Q3 FY25 EBITDA margin dropped to 10% from 16% YoY; 9M FY25 EBITDA margin at 14% (down from 16%).

  • EPS for Q3 FY25 was ₹7.19; 9M FY25 EPS was ₹36.28.

Outlook and guidance

  • Margin recovery expected as demand stabilizes, new projects ramp up, and cost optimization takes effect.

  • Q4 and Q1 are projected to show meaningful improvement, with normalization anticipated between Q1 and Q2.

  • Strategic investments in new product development and market expansion to drive long-term growth.

  • Major projects (nitric acid, MIBK/MIBC, acetophenone) to be commissioned in FY25–H1 FY26; polymer business expansion underway.
